Transaction 5120b18f64f4aac93cf8b736e57b1603bba96fac8d83f455a48cf91a89922426
1 Input
2 Outputs
- 5120b18f64f4aac93cf8b736e57b1603bba96fac8d83f455a48cf91a89922426:0
- 5120b18f64f4aac93cf8b736e57b1603bba96fac8d83f455a48cf91a89922426:1
value 5288421
address 16dJ3XQyndMwc9BXEYBEnViRcy2DebZp5v
value 8386928
address 122iJyR7rUXfAuSPJRyZ7Q6Hugwf5Eft21